1#![allow(
23 clippy::cast_possible_truncation,
24 clippy::cast_possible_wrap,
25 clippy::cast_precision_loss,
26 clippy::cast_sign_loss,
27 clippy::cast_lossless,
28 clippy::float_cmp,
29 clippy::missing_errors_doc,
30 clippy::missing_panics_doc,
31 clippy::many_single_char_names,
32 clippy::similar_names,
33 clippy::items_after_statements,
34 clippy::option_if_let_else,
35 clippy::too_long_first_doc_paragraph,
36 clippy::needless_pass_by_value,
37 clippy::match_same_arms
38)]
39
40pub mod correlation;
41pub mod histogram;
42pub mod parallel;
43pub mod reductions;
44pub mod searching;
45pub mod set_ops;
46pub mod sorting;
47
48pub use reductions::{
54 argmax, argmin, cumprod, cumsum, max, max_into, max_with, mean, mean_as_f64, mean_into,
55 mean_where, min, min_into, min_with, prod, prod_into, prod_with, std_, std_into, sum,
56 sum_as_f64, sum_into, sum_with, var, var_into,
57};
58
59pub use reductions::quantile::{
61 QuantileMethod, median, nanmedian, nanpercentile, nanquantile, percentile,
62 percentile_with_method, quantile, quantile_with_method,
63};
64
65pub use reductions::nan_aware::{
67 nancumprod, nancumsum, nanmax, nanmean, nanmin, nanprod, nanstd, nansum, nanvar,
68};
69
70pub use correlation::{CorrelateMode, corrcoef, correlate, cov};
72
73pub use histogram::{
75 Bins, bincount, bincount_u64, bincount_weighted, digitize, histogram, histogram2d, histogramdd,
76};
77
78pub use sorting::{
80 Side, SortKind, argpartition, argsort, lexsort, partition, searchsorted,
81 searchsorted_with_sorter, sort,
82};
83
84pub use searching::{UniqueResult, count_nonzero, nonzero, unique, where_, where_condition};
86
87pub use set_ops::{in1d, intersect1d, isin, setdiff1d, setxor1d, union1d};